How the Search and Retrieval Process Actually Works

If you are trying to Find Monroe County FL Arrest Records: Public Information and Background Checks, it helps to understand the basic mechanics. Law enforcement agencies in Monroe County maintain arrest records as part of their official documentation. These records typically include the date of arrest, charges filed, booking information, and sometimes case outcomes. The public can access many of these documents because they are considered public information under Florida law. Online portals and third-party aggregation sites have simplified this process, allowing users to enter a name or location to retrieve relevant data. However, not all information is available digitally, and some records may require in-person visits to county offices. The system balances transparency with privacy, ensuring that while information is accessible, it is also handled responsibly.

Common Questions People Have

How current are the arrest records I find online?

One of the most frequent questions revolves around timing. Many users wonder whether the records they find are real-time or delayed. Generally, online databases are not live; they are updated periodically by county staff. This means recent arrests might not appear immediately. Court processing times, data entry workflows, and system updates all affect how quickly information becomes available. If you are looking for the most current status, it is often wise to cross-reference online results with official county records or contact the Sheriffโ€™s Office directly for confirmation.

Can I use these records to judge someoneโ€™s character?

Another important question is about interpretation. While arrest records provide factual data, they do not always tell the whole story. Charges can be dismissed, records expunged, or situations resolved without conviction. Using these records as the sole basis for judgment can lead to misunderstandings. The most responsible approach is to view them as one piece of information rather than a final verdict. Are there legal restrictions on how I can use this information?

Legal awareness is crucial when accessing public records. In Florida, arrest records are public, but there are rules about how the information can be used. For employment screenings, housing applications, or other formal decisions, specific regulations such as the Fair Credit Reporting Act (FCRA) may apply. Commercial background check services often handle these complexities, ensuring compliance with federal and state laws. If you are conducting a personal search, understanding these boundaries helps you stay within legal guidelines and respect individual rights. Misuse of information can lead to legal consequences, so it is important to approach these records with care and integrity.

Common Misunderstandings to Correct

Several myths surround public arrest records that can distort their true purpose. One misconception is that an arrest record equals guilt. In reality, an arrest is merely an allegation until proven in court. Another myth is that all records are permanently accessible in the same way. Expungement and sealing laws exist to give people a second chance, meaning not all past records remain public. Additionally, some believe that these searches provide complete background pictures, when in fact they often cover only specific jurisdictions or timeframes. Understanding these nuances helps build trust in the system and prevents misinformation from spreading.
